The Blunt Truth About Acute, Obtuse, and Everything in Between
At its core, an angle is formed by two lines or planes intersecting at a point. Angles can be categorized into two main types: acute and obtuse. An acute angle is less than 90 degrees, while an obtuse angle is greater than 90 degrees. Right angles, on the other hand, measure exactly 90 degrees. Understanding the basic properties of angles, such as their measurements and relationships, is crucial for solving problems and making accurate calculations.
